Having announced the arrival of club legend Rogério Ceni as coach, São Paulo will now seek to improve their squad ahead of the 2017 season.

With ‘O Mito’ on the bench, the Paulista team may have gained an advantage in the race to sign Felipe Melo, with Flamengo also reportedly interested in the midfielder.

The 33-year-old has been a target of the Morumbi side for a long time; however, so far they have been unable to complete a deal.

Melo’s friendship with the aforementioned Ceni could play a decisive role in where the ex-Galatasaray enforcer plays his football next year.
